A clinical psychology student wanted to determine if there is a significant difference in the Picture Arrangement scores (a subtest of the WAIS-IV that some feel might tap right-brain processing powers) between groups of right- and left-handed college students. The scores were as follows:
Picture Arrangement Scores | |
Left-Handed Students | Right-Handed Students |
12 | 8 |
10 | 10 |
12 | 10 |
14 | 12 |
12 | 11 |
10 | 6 |
8 | 7 |
Is there a significant difference in the Picture Arrangement scores between the right- and left-handed students? Use α = .05 in making your decision. Be sure to state your hypotheses and include the following, if necessary – test statistic, degrees of freedom, computations, critical value(s)…
What is the 95% confidence interval for the difference between the means?
